数据库装什么卡最好用呢
-
选择适合的数据库卡是提高数据库性能和效率的重要因素。以下是几种常见的数据库卡类型,它们在不同方面都有各自的优势,可以根据实际需求选择合适的数据库卡:
-
SSD(固态硬盘):SSD是一种使用闪存存储技术的硬盘,相比传统的机械硬盘,SSD具有更快的数据读写速度、更低的延迟和更高的稳定性。对于需要频繁进行读写操作的数据库应用来说,使用SSD可以显著提高数据库的性能。
-
NVMe(非易失性内存扩展):NVMe是一种高速、低延迟的存储接口标准,可以提供更快的数据传输速度和更高的I/O性能。NVMe SSD可以通过更高的带宽和更低的延迟来提高数据库的吞吐量和响应速度,特别适合大型数据库和高负载的应用场景。
-
RAID卡(磁盘阵列卡):RAID卡是一种硬件设备,用于管理多个硬盘并将其组合成一个逻辑卷。通过RAID卡可以实现数据的冗余备份、提高读写性能和提供更好的数据保护。对于需要高可靠性和高性能的数据库应用,使用RAID卡可以提供更好的数据保护和提高数据库的吞吐量。
-
GPU(图形处理器):虽然GPU主要用于图形处理和计算密集型任务,但在某些数据库应用中也可以发挥重要作用。例如,对于需要进行大规模并行计算的数据库应用,使用GPU可以提供更快的数据处理速度和更高的计算能力。
-
内存扩展卡:内存扩展卡是一种用于扩展服务器内存容量的硬件设备。数据库通常需要频繁地读取和写入数据,而内存扩展卡可以提供更大的内存容量,从而减少对磁盘的访问次数,提高数据库的响应速度和性能。
综上所述,选择适合的数据库卡需要根据数据库应用的实际需求和预算来确定。不同类型的数据库卡在性能、可靠性和价格等方面都有所区别,因此需要综合考虑各种因素来做出最佳选择。
1年前 -
-
选择数据库装什么卡最好用,首先需要考虑数据库的性能需求和预算。不同类型的数据库对硬件的要求不同,因此选择适合的硬件卡能够最大化数据库的性能。
对于关系型数据库,如MySQL、Oracle等,以下几种硬件卡可供选择:
-
RAID卡:RAID卡(Redundant Array of Independent Disks)可以提供数据冗余和性能提升。通过将多个硬盘组合成一个逻辑卷,RAID卡可以提供高可靠性和高性能的存储解决方案。
-
网络卡:对于大型数据库,网络速度是一个重要的考虑因素。选择高速网络卡可以提供更快的数据传输速度,提高数据库的响应时间和吞吐量。
-
存储卡:存储卡是一种专门用于存储数据的硬件设备,如固态硬盘(SSD)和NVMe卡。与传统的机械硬盘相比,SSD和NVMe卡具有更快的读写速度和更低的延迟,可以大大提高数据库的性能。
-
内存卡:内存是数据库性能的关键因素之一。选择高容量、高速度的内存卡可以提高数据库的运行速度和并发处理能力。
对于非关系型数据库,如MongoDB、Redis等,以下几种硬件卡可供选择:
-
存储卡:对于非关系型数据库,存储卡的选择非常重要。因为非关系型数据库通常使用磁盘来存储数据,选择高速、高容量的存储卡可以提高数据库的读写性能。
-
内存卡:非关系型数据库通常使用内存作为缓存,因此选择高容量、高速度的内存卡可以提高数据库的读写性能。
-
网络卡:对于大型非关系型数据库,选择高速网络卡可以提供更快的数据传输速度,提高数据库的响应时间和吞吐量。
此外,还需要根据数据库的规模和负载情况来选择合适的硬件卡。如果数据库规模较小,负载较轻,可以选择性价比较高的硬件卡;如果数据库规模较大,负载较重,可以选择高性能的硬件卡。
总之,选择数据库装什么卡最好用,需要综合考虑数据库类型、性能需求、预算以及其他因素,选择适合的硬件卡可以最大化数据库的性能。
1年前 -
-
当涉及到选择数据库卡时,需要考虑以下几个因素:
-
数据库类型:不同的数据库类型(如关系型数据库、非关系型数据库)可能需要不同类型的卡来支持。因此,首先需要确定所使用的数据库类型。
-
数据库规模:根据数据库的规模和负载情况,选择合适的卡。如果数据库规模较小,可以选择较低配置的卡;如果数据库规模较大,需要选择高性能的卡来满足需求。
-
数据库功能:不同的数据库可能有不同的功能需求。例如,某些数据库可能需要支持并发访问、高可用性、数据备份等功能,这些功能可能需要特殊的卡来支持。
-
预算:根据预算限制,选择合适的卡。一般来说,高性能的数据库卡价格较高,而低性能的卡价格相对较低。
根据以上因素,可以选择以下几种常见的数据库卡:
-
RAID卡:RAID卡是一种硬件设备,用于管理磁盘阵列。它可以提供数据冗余、数据保护和性能提升等功能,适用于大规模的数据库。
-
存储加速卡:存储加速卡是一种专门用于加速存储系统性能的卡。它可以提供更高的I/O吞吐量和更低的延迟,适用于对存储性能要求较高的数据库。
-
网络加速卡:网络加速卡是一种专门用于加速网络传输的卡。它可以提供更快的网络传输速度和更低的延迟,适用于需要大量网络访问的数据库。
-
内存加速卡:内存加速卡是一种用于加速内存访问的卡。它可以提供更快的内存访问速度,适用于对内存性能要求较高的数据库。
需要注意的是,选择数据库卡时需要根据具体的需求来进行评估和选择,不能一概而论。最好的卡取决于数据库的具体需求和预算限制。
1年前 -